Peter Adamson: What have the Muslims done for us lately? The question is a serious historical puzzle. In the 7th to 12th centuries, the Muslims conquered a vast empire and produced scientists and mathematicians like Ibn al-Haitham or Al-Huaresmi. Sadly, starting in the 13th century or so, we have a situation of terminal decline, both politically and intellectually.
